Founder of the World’s first winery to manufacture Chikoo / Sapota alcoholic beverage … WebZapota, Sapota, Chico, Naseberry or sapodilla generally known as chikoo (Manilkara zapota). It has denominating a popular tropical evergreen fruit which native to Central America and the Caribbean islands. Today, sapotas major commercial crop spread and grown all over in India, Sri Lanka, Indonesia and Malaysia.

In India it grows abundantly in the state of Karnataka. simple family vegetarian mealsWebMay 22, 2024 · Chikoo, or sapodilla, is a pleasant tasting tropical fruit that is unlikely to offend most eaters. Its sweet malty flavor isn’t overwhelming and there are no awkward aromas like some other tropical fruit. The secret to enjoying a chikoo is eating it when it is full ripened; any earlier and the astringent tannin-like properties will taste awful. simple family tree template word
